#362003 Color

#362003 is rgb(54, 32, 3) in RGB, hsl(34, 89%, 11%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 41%, 94%, 79%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Zinnwaldite Brown (#2C1608),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.69.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

Text Contrast & Accessibility

W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#362003 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#362003 Frequently Asked Questions

What color is #362003?

#362003 is a darkest brown — rgb(54, 32, 3) in RGB and hsl(34, 89%, 11%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Zinnwaldite Brown (#2C1608),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.69.

What is the RGB value of #362003?

#362003 is rgb(54, 32, 3) — red 54, green 32, and blue 3 on the 0-255 scale.

What is the CMYK value of #362003?

#362003 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 41%, 94%, 79%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.

Should text on #362003 be black or white?

White text is the more readable choice. #362003 scores 15.39:1 against white and 1.36: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.

Can I write #362003 as a CSS color keyword?

No. #362003 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is black (#000000) at a CIE76 distance of 26.81, which is a different colour altogether.
